Market-Driven Innovation
A new method for starting the iterative innovation process from the market side based on a sociological trend has been developed. It eliminates the traditional difference between the innovators and the sociological group that carries this trend, which can only be achieved by combining real-world innovation with innovation education. The method for market need discovery is presented as a step-by-step process with detailed reasoning, followed by a real-world example that details the outcomes at every step along the way. The example concludes with a detailed description of the outcome after the first innovation iteration cycle. The richness of the resulting concept demonstrates that an innovation process can be successfully started from the market side via the proposed method
Digital Interventions for Anxiety and Depressive Symptoms in Adolescence: Systematic Review
The rising prevalence of anxiety and depression among adolescents highlights the need for accessible intervention solutions. The objectives of this systematic review were to (1) identify existing digital interventions for adolescent depression and anxiety, (2) assess the promise of those interventions, and (3) identify characteristics of promising interventions. Six databases (PubMed, PsycINFO, Web of Science, Embase, MEDLINE, and Google Scholar) were used to conduct searches between September and October 2023. The searches were re-run in June 2024. Twenty studies met the criteria for inclusion, leading to the identification of 17 distinct interventions for analysis. The promise of the interventions was assessed through their effectiveness, the Reach, Effectiveness, Adoption, Implementation, Maintenance framework dimensions, and risk of bias. The evaluation of interventions' promise deemed three studies as “Quite Promising,” six as “Slightly Promising,” four as “Inconclusive Promise,” and seven as “Not Promising.” All promising interventions somewhat met the Reach, Effectiveness, Adoption, Implementation, Maintenance dimensions. Variability was observed in Template for Intervention Description and Replication characteristics, including rationale, intervention provider, length and frequency of intervention, and retention. Factors that potentially contribute to the success or limitation of digital mental health interventions among adolescents are discussed. The review underscores the need to enhance the methodological rigor and to evaluate and report the real-world impact of interventions to ensure they benefit a broader demographic of young people
Use of a novel collagen matrix with oriented pore structure for muscle cell differentiation in cell culture and in grafts
Tissue engineering of skeletal muscle from cultured cells has been attempted using a variety of synthetic and natural macromolecular scaffolds. Our study describes the application of artificial scaffolds (collagen sponges, CS) consisting of collagen-I with parallel pores (width 20–50 μm) using the permanent myogenic cell line C2C12. CS were infiltrated with a high-density cell suspension, incubated in medium for proliferation of myoblasts prior to further culture in fusion medium to induce differentiation and formation of multinucleated myotubes. This resulted in a parallel arrangement of myotubes within the pore structures. CS with either proliferating cells or with myotubes were grafted into the beds of excised anterior tibial muscles of immunodeficient host mice. The recipient mice were transgenic for enhanced green fluorescent protein (eGFP) to determine a host contribution to the regenerated muscle tissue. Histological analysis 14–50 days after surgery showed that donor muscle fibres had formed in situ with host contributions in the outer portions of the regenerates. The function of the regenerates was assessed by direct electrical stimulation which resulted in the generation of mechanical force. Our study demonstrated that biodegradable CS with parallel pores support the formation of oriented muscle fibres and are compatible with force generation in regenerated muscle
Relationships between pig farm management and facilities and lung lesions' scores and between lung lesions scores and carcass characteristics

The objective of this study was to examine the inter-relationships between pig farm management and facilities (as assessed by questionnaire) and post-mortem lung lesion (lung score assesment), which are the result of respiratory infections. The relationships between carcass characteristics and post-mortem lung lesion scores were also investigated.

Questionnaire responses were collected from 22 self-selecting pig farmers about their farm facilities/management and health condition of the respiratory system of pigs, including the occurrence of clinical respiratory signs, results of laboratory testing for respiratory pathogens, and the use of respiratory vaccines. When fatteners were sent to the abattoir, their carcasses (n = 1,976) were examined for evidence of respiratory disease by lung lesion (pleuritis pneumonia-like (PP-like) and enzootic pneumonia-like (EP-like) lesions) scoring and the Actinobacillus pleuropneumoniae Index (APPI) was calculated. Carcass characteristics were recorded and, retrospectively, the prevalence of cachectic pigs was calculated. Using these variables, the relationships between farm facilities/management and lung lesions scores and the relationships between the latter and carcass characteristics and cachexia were explored. The key findings relating farm facilities and management to lung lesions were: slatted floors were associated with significantly higher EP-like lesions scores than litter bedding in weaners, single-stage fattening in the same building was associated with significantly higher EP-like lesions scores than two-stage fattening, but herd size, stocking density, use of all-in/all-out (AIAO) rule, technological break duration and variation in daily temperature did not affect lung lesions scores. The key findings relating lung lesion scores to carcass characteristics were: a significant, negative correlation between EP-like scores and carcass weight but not with other carcass characteristics, a significant positive correlation between PP-like scores and carcass meat content and prevalence of cachectic carcasses and a significant positive correlation between lung APPI and prevalence of cachectic carcasses.

It can be concluded that both farm facilities and management affect lung lesions scores and that the latter affect carcass characteristics. Lung lesion scoring is an inexpensive technique suitable for rapid monitoring of large numbers of carcasses that can be performed after animal slaughter. It provides useful information to inform producers about possible deficits in farm facilities or management and is a predictor of economic loss due to poorer quality carcasses
